#b51ca5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b51ca5 is composed of 71% red, 11%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.5% magenta, 8.8%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 306.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 41%. #b51ca5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ff38ff with #6b004b.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#b51ca5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020a is the darkest color, while #fef9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b51ca5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d646c is the less saturated color, while #cd04b8 is the most saturated one.
